Establishment Year: 1992
Location: Gorgan, Golestan Province, Iran
Focus: The university specializes in medical and health sciences education and research. It offers programs in various medical fields, including medicine, dentistry, nursing, midwifery, health, and allied medical sciences.
Facilities: GOUMS is equipped with teaching hospitals, research centers, and modern laboratories that support both academic learning and research.
Research Contributions: The university is actively involved in research, particularly in areas relevant to the health issues prevalent in the Golestan region, such as gastrointestinal diseases, cancers, and infectious diseases.
Community Services: The university also plays a significant role in providing healthcare services to the local community through its affiliated hospitals and clinics.
